Add the function "vectorizeBasicBlock" which allow users vectorize a
BasicBlock in other passes, e.g. we can call vectorizeBasicBlock in the loop unroll pass right after the loop is unrolled. git-svn-id: https://llvm.org/svn/llvm-project/llvm/trunk@154089 91177308-0d34-0410-b5e6-96231b3b80d8
